The Problem with Currency Converter Apps

Currency converter apps on Shopify stores may seem like a good idea at first, promising to automatically switch the currency on the product page to the customer's local currency. However, there are a few key issues with these apps that can negatively impact your store's performance.

Limited Conversion on Checkout Page

One major drawback of currency converter apps is that they often fail to convert the currency on the checkout page, which is a crucial step in the buying process. Instead, these apps simply display a message saying that all orders will be processed in the default currency (e.g., USD). This lack of currency conversion on the checkout page can confuse customers and erode their trust in the store.

Negative Impact on Conversion Rates

Due to the limitations of currency converter apps, many Shopify store owners experience low conversion rates, a high number of abandoned carts, and ultimately, a decrease in sales. Customers may become confused or lose trust in the store when they don't see their local currency reflected on the checkout page. This can lead to missed sales opportunities and a negative impact on the overall performance of the store.

The Solution: Multi-Currency with Shopify Payments

To address the issues caused by currency converter apps, Shopify offers a more effective solution: Multi-Currency with Shopify Payments. By utilizing this feature, you can provide customers with a seamless shopping experience in their local currency, from product page to checkout.

Setting up Multi-Currency

Setting up Multi-Currency with Shopify Payments is simple. Within your Shopify settings, you can add the countries you wish to sell in and configure the appropriate settings for each country.

Adding Geolocation App

To enable currency selection for customers, you will need to install a geolocation app from the Shopify app store. This app will automatically detect the customer's location and display a currency selector in the footer or another location of your choice.

Currency Selector Integration

With the geolocation app installed and activated, customers will be able to change the currency displayed on the product pages. The prices will automatically convert based on the selected currency, ensuring a smooth and frictionless checkout process for your customers.

Alternatives for Shopify Payments Users

If you do not have access to Shopify Payments, there are alternative options you can consider to avoid the issues caused by currency converter apps.

Deleting Currency Converter App

One option is to delete the currency converter app altogether. Instead of attempting to convert prices, you can leave them as defaults (e.g., USD). While this approach may not provide the same level of convenience for international customers, it avoids potential confusion and trust issues caused by incomplete currency conversion.

Leaving Prices as Default

Another alternative is to leave your prices as the default currency (e.g., USD) without using a currency converter app. This eliminates any potential inconsistencies or technical limitations in the conversion process, ensuring a straightforward and transparent shopping experience for all customers.
